add firefox extension template

This commit is contained in:
2025-08-07 16:03:16 -05:00
parent 6cbb29fed1
commit 5df289ffcb
586 changed files with 13636 additions and 0 deletions

14
build.hxml Normal file
View File

@@ -0,0 +1,14 @@
-lib kiss
-lib kiss-firefox
-cp externs
-cp src
-dce full
--each
--main shortcutter.Main
--js bin/main.js
--next
--main shortcutter.Background
--js bin/background.js
-cmd cp node_modules/webextension-polyfill/dist/browser-polyfill.js* bin/ && zip -r shortcutter.zip . -x *.git* -x *.hxml -x *.zip -x src/\* -x node_modules/\* -x libs/\* -x test.sh -x externs/\*